Indonesian marines amongst 80 lacking in lethal West Java landslide

BANDUNG, Indonesia — Nineteen members of Indonesia’s elite marine power are amongst 80 individuals lacking in deep mud after they had been swept away or buried by a weekend landslide that tore by way of a mountainside in West Java province, killing dozens, officers stated Monday.

The marines had been coaching in rugged terrain and heavy rainfall when the predawn landslide on Saturday swallowed their camp and a few 34 homes in Pasir Langu village on the slopes of Mount Burangrang. A large search operation has grown from 500 to 2,100 personnel utilizing naked palms, water pumps, drones and excavators.

Seventeen had been confirmed lifeless, together with 11 who had been recognized, and 6 others nonetheless present process identification course of, stated Nationwide Catastrophe Administration Company spokesperson Abdul Muhari.

Among the many lifeless had been 4 marines, navy Chief of Employees Adm. Muhammad Ali informed reporters on Monday. They had been a part of a 23-member unit coaching for a long-duration border project on the Indonesia–Papua New Guinea frontier, he stated. The remainder are unaccounted for.

“Heavy rain over two nights triggered the slope failure that buried their coaching space,” Ali stated. “Heavy equipment has struggled to succeed in the positioning, the entry street is slim and the bottom stays unstable.”

Rescuers had been digging by way of tons of mud, rocks and uprooted bushes in a landslide that stretched greater than 2 kilometers (1.2 miles), stated Yudhi Bramantyo, the operation director of the Nationwide Search and Rescue Company. He stated that in some locations the mud reached as much as 8 meters (26 ft).

About 230 residents dwelling close to the positioning had been evacuated to authorities shelters.

Seasonal rains and excessive tides from about October to April incessantly trigger flooding and landslides in Indonesia, an archipelago of greater than 17,000 islands the place hundreds of thousands of individuals reside in mountainous areas or close to fertile flood plains.
